As the world's leading producer of both potash and uranium, Saskatchewan plays a critical role in the production of food and energy, two necessities of life on this planet. The security of both is entrusted to the hands, minds and hearts of those working in our mining industry.
Potash
Without fertilizer, the production of food, feed and fibre drops by 30 per cent or more. That's in places where the soil is considered good and where proper agricultural practices are in place.
